"Sailors of Kronstadt!", is an East German (German Democatic Republic) rendition of the popular Soviet peice, "Forward, Red Marines!". The original version recounts the events of the Russian Civil War which occured at sea, however, the German appropriation, written by Helmut Schinkel, recalls the Bolshevic victory over the rebels under Stepan Petrichenko during the Kronstadt Rebellion.

Fulgencio Batista

in full Fulgencio Batista y Zaldívar, (born January 16, 1901, Banes, Cuba—died August 6, 1973, Marbella, Spain), soldier and political leader who twice ruled Cuba—first in 1933–44 with an efficient government and again in 1952–59 as a dictator, jailing his opponents, using terrorist methods, and making fortunes for himself and his associates.

A referendum of the status of Puerto Rico was held on November 3, 2020, concurrently with the general election. It was announced by Puerto Rico Governor Wanda Vázquez Garced on May 16, 2020. This was the sixth referendum held on the status of Puerto Rico, with the previous one having taken place in 2017. This was the first referendum with a simple yes-or-no question, with voters having the option of voting for or against becoming a U.S. state. The New Progressive Party (PNP), of whom Vázquez is a member, supports statehood, while the opposition Popular Democratic Party (PDP) opposes it. The referendum was non-binding, as the power to grant statehood lies with the US Congress. The referendum was not approved by the US Department of Justice. The party platforms of both the Republican Party and the Democratic Party have affirmed for decades Puerto Rico's right to self-determination and to be admitted as a state, at least in theory, but individual Republican legislators have been more skeptical.

According to Puerto Rican Senate Bill 1467, which placed the referendum on the ballot, voting "No" on the referendum would mean that a seven-member commission would be appointed to negotiate with the federal government for the free association or independence of Puerto Rico. Based on the completed unofficial election night count, statehood won the referendum 52.34%–47.66%.

After the failure of the Bay of Pigs Invasion, the construction of the Berlin Wall, and the Cuban Missile Crisis, President Kennedy believed that another failure on the part of the United States to gain control and stop communist expansion would fatally damage U.S. credibility with its allies and his own reputation. Kennedy was thus determined to "draw a line in the sand" and prevent a communist victory in the Vietnam War.

He told James Reston of The New York Times immediately after his Vienna meeting with Khrushchev, "Now we have a problem making our power credible and Vietnam looks like the place."

VIETNAM WAR: U.S. involvement escalated under President John F. Kennedy through the MAAG program from just under a thousand military advisors in 1959 to 16,000 in 1963.[63][32]:131 By 1963, the North Vietnamese had sent 40,000 soldiers to fight in South Vietnam.[62]:16 North Vietnam was heavily backed by the USSR and the People's Republic of China. China also sent hundreds of PLA servicemen to North Vietnam to serve in air-defense and support roles.[32]:371–4[64]

By 1964, 23,000 US advisors were stationed in South Vietnam. In the Gulf of Tonkin incident in August, a U.S. destroyer was alleged to have clashed with North Vietnamese fast attack craft. In response, the U.S. Congress passed the Gulf of Tonkin Resolution and gave President Lyndon B. Johnson broad authority to increase American military presence in Vietnam. Johnson ordered the deployment of combat units for the first time and increased troop levels to 184,000.[63] Past this point, the People's Army of Vietnam (PAVN) (also known as the North Vietnamese Army or NVA) engaged in more conventional warfare with U.S and South Vietnamese forces. Despite little progress, the United States continued a significant build-up of forces. U.S. Secretary of Defense Robert McNamara, one of the principal architects of the war, began expressing doubts of victory by the end of 1966.[32]:287 U.S. and South Vietnam forces relied on air superiority and overwhelming firepower to conduct search and destroy operations, involving ground forces, artillery, and airstrikes. The U.S. also conducted a large-scale strategic bombing campaign against North Vietnam and Laos.

The Tet Offensive of 1968 showed the lack of progress with these doctrines. With the VC and PAVN mounting large-scale urban offensives throughout 1968, U.S domestic support for the war began fading. The Army of the Republic of Vietnam (ARVN) expanded following a period of neglect after Tet and was modeled after U.S doctrine. The VC sustained heavy losses during the Tet Offensive and subsequent U.S.-ARVN operations in the rest of 1968, losing over 50,000 men.[32]:481 The CIA's Phoenix Program further degraded the VC's membership and capabilities. By the end of the year, the VC insurgents held almost no territory in South Vietnam, and their recruitment dropped by over 80% in 1969, signifying a drastic reduction in guerrilla operations, necessitating increased use of PAVN regular soldiers from the north.[65] In 1969, North Vietnam declared a Provisional Revolutionary Government in South Vietnam in an attempt to give the reduced VC a more international stature, but the southern guerrillas from then on were sidelined as PAVN forces began more conventional combined arms warfare. By 1970, over 70% of communist troops in the south were northerners, and southern-dominated VC units no longer existed.[66] Operations crossed national borders: Laos was invaded by North Vietnam early on, while Cambodia was used by North Vietnam as a supply route starting in 1967; the route through Cambodia began to be bombed by the U.S. in 1969, while the Laos route had been heavily bombed since 1964. The deposing of the monarch Norodom Sihanouk by the Cambodian National Assembly resulted in a PAVN invasion of the country at the request of the Khmer Rouge, escalating the Cambodian Civil War and resulting in a U.S.-ARVN counter-invasion.

In 1969, following the election of U.S President Richard Nixon, a policy of "Vietnamization" began, which saw the conflict fought by an expanded ARVN, with U.S. forces sidelined and increasingly demoralized by domestic opposition and reduced recruitment. U.S. ground forces had largely withdrawn by early 1972 and support was limited to air support, artillery support, advisers, and materiel shipments. The ARVN, buttressed by said U.S. support, stopped the first and largest mechanized PAVN offensive during the Easter Offensive of 1972. The offensive resulted in heavy casualties on both sides and the failure of the PAVN to subdue South Vietnam, but the ARVN itself failed to recapture all territory, leaving its military situation difficult. The Paris Peace Accords of January 1973 saw all U.S forces withdrawn; the Case–Church Amendment, passed by the U.S Congress on 15 August 1973, officially ended direct U.S military involvement.[67]:457 The Peace Accords were broken almost immediately, and fighting continued for two more years. Phnom Penh fell to the Khmer Rouge on 17 April 1975 while the 1975 Spring Offensive saw the capture of Saigon by the PAVN on 30 April; this marked the end of the war, and North and South Vietnam were reunified the following year.

Im Vergleich zu Argentinien und vielen anderen lateinamerikanischen Staaten galt Chile lange als politisch äußerst stabil. Der von 1964 bis 1970 regierende Präsident Eduardo Frei stand für eine Reformpolitik mit antikommunistischer Stoßrichtung, die von den USA begrüßt wurde. Trotz gewisser Erfolge bei seinen Reformen geriet Frei zunehmend in die Kritik und in den Präsidentschaftswahlen von 1970 triumphierte der Sozialist Salvador Allende Gossens, der als Kandidat eines Bündnisses linker Parteien antrat (der sog. Unidad Popular). Innenpolitisch wollte Allende die sozialen Reformen, die unter Frei begannen, deutlich radikalisieren und außenpolitisch durch eine Intensivierung der Beziehungen zum sozialistischen Block für eine unabhängigere internationale Stellung Chiles einstehen.

Die USA stemmten sich sofort mit aller Macht gegen die neue linke Regierung Chiles. Um jeden Preis wollte sie eine Art zweiten Fidel Castro in Lateinamerika verhindern. Einen durch demokratische Wahlen legitimierten Sozialisten an der Regierung empfand die US-Regierung als vielleicht sogar noch gefährlicher als das revolutionäre Kuba. Gegen einen ›friedlichen Weg zum Sozialismus‹ hatte Washington weniger Argumente in der Hand. Schnell nahm der USamerikanische Geheimdienst Kontakt zu putschbereiten chilenischen Militärs auf, um sogar schon den Amtsantritt Allendes zu verhindern (Rinke 2012: 117).

Nachdem es nicht gelang, den Amtsantritt Allendes zu verhindern, gingen die USA zu einer anderen Strategie über, in deren Mittelpunkt die Destabilisierung der chilenischen Wirtschaft stand. Hierbei wirkte auch die chilenische Opposition mit, die mit ihrer Blockadehaltung Allendes Reformpolitik enorm erschwerte. Das Land geriet in eine wirtschaftliche Krise (besonders durch eine hohe Inflation gekennzeichnet) und in eine Situation, die von vielen politischen Auseinandersetzungen bestimmt war.
Am 11. September 1973 wurde Allende vom Militär unter Leitung von General Augusto Pinochet gestürzt. Allende nahm sich im Präsidentenpalast, der von den Militärs bombardiert wurde, das Leben

»Der Staatsstreich in Chile bedeutet […] eine wahre Wendung in der Geschichte der Region und vielleicht der Welt«, meint der Politologe Mario Toer (2011: 117). Die Aussage gründet darauf, dass Chile zum autoritär regierten Laboratorium des Neoliberalismus wurde. Hier wurden radikale wirtschaftsliberale Reformen durchgeführt, noch bevor Margaret Thatcher in Großbritannien und Ronald Reagan in den Vereinigten Staaten ähnliche Maßnahmen durchführten. Der Geograf David Harvey (2007: 15) beschreibt die Aktivitäten des chilenischen Militärregimes folgendermaßen: Es »unterdrückte alle sozialen Bewegungen und politischen Organisationen der Linken und zerschlug alle Formen von Basisorganisationen wie die kommunalen Gesundheitszentren in den Armenvierteln. Zudem ›befreite‹ die Junta den Arbeitsmarkt von allen rechtlichen Regelungen oder institutionellen Beschränkungen, wozu auch die Macht der Gewerkschaften gehörte.«

In 1898, following the Spanish–American War, the United States acquired Puerto Rico, which remains an unincorporated territorial possession, making it the world's oldest colony.

Puerto Ricans have been citizens of the United States since 1917, and can move freely between the island and the mainland. As it is not a state, Puerto Rico does not have a vote in the U.S. Congress, which governs the territory with full jurisdiction under the Puerto Rico Federal Relations Act of 1950. Puerto Rico's sole congressional representation is through one non-voting member of the House called a Resident Commissioner. As residents of a U.S. territory, American citizens in Puerto Rico are disenfranchised at the national level, do not vote for the president or vice president of the U.S.,and in most cases do not pay federal income tax. Congress approved a local constitution in 1952, allowing U.S. citizens of the territory to elect a governor. Puerto Rico's future political status has consistently been a matter of significant debate.

Beginning in the mid 20th century, the U.S. government, together with the Puerto Rico Industrial Development Company, launched a series of economic projects to develop Puerto Rico into an industrial high-income territory. It is classified by the International Monetary Fund as a developed territory with an advanced, high-income economy; it ranks highly on the Human Development Index, ahead of the rest of Latin America. The main drivers of Puerto Rico's economy are manufacturing (primarily pharmaceuticals, petrochemicals, and electronics) followed by the service industry (namely tourism and hospitality).

WASHINGTON, November 6. /TASS/. The litigation about the current presidential election in the United States is very likely to be taken to the US Supreme Court, President Donald Trump told reporters in the White House.

"It’s going to end up, perhaps, at the highest court in the land. We’ll see. But we think there’ll be a lot of litigation, because we can’t have an election stolen that way," the US leader said.
Trump said he had repeatedly expressed his concerns about the practice of mailing ballots before the 2020 Election Day.
"I have been talking about this for many months with all of you. And I’ve said very strongly that mailing ballots are going to end up being a disaster," he continued.
In his words, mailing ballots has already caused problems during some minor elections in the US.
"This is a large-scale version, and it’s getting worse and worse every day," the US president said.
"We can’t let that happen to the United States of America. It’s not a question of who wins: Republican, Democrat, Joe [Biden] or myself. We cannot let that happen to our country, we can’t be disgraced by having something like this happen," Trump said.

"So it will be hopefully cleared up, maybe soon, I hope soon. But it will hopefully go thorough process, a legal process," he added. "But ultimately I have a feeling judges are going to have to rule."

On November 3, American citizens headed to the polls to elect 435 representatives to the House, 35 senators out of 100 to the Senate, and the President and Vice President of the United States. The November race for the White House pits Democratic contender Joe Biden and his running mate Kamala Harris against incumbent US President Donald Trump and Vice President Mike Pence of the Republican Party. In addition, voters decided on 13 US state and territorial governorships, and numerous other local elections were held. The winner of the presidential race is still not known. According to estimates, made by major American TV channels, Joe Biden is in the lead. In order to win the US presidential race, a candidate needs 270 out of 538 electoral votes. Trump has filed lawsuits claiming irregularities in the battleground states of Michigan, Pennsylvania and Georgia and has demanded a recount in Wisconsin, which is bound to lead to a contested outcome.

According to AP calculations, Trump has 214 electoral votes right now, while his Dem rival Joe Biden has 264.

Turkey and the United Arab Emirates have found themselves on the opposing sides of many Middle East conflicts from the Syrian civil war, the coup in Egypt to the murder of Saudi journalist Jamal Khashoggi. There's also an emerging 'anti-Turkey' alliance among the Gulf nations. The UAE's foreign minister accused Turkey of 'interference in the affairs of Arab countries,' and most recently, a leading Saudi business leader called for the boycott of 'everything Turkish.' So why are these Arab countries uniting against Ankara?
